Lot 12 Canada #104c 1c Deep Blue Green King George V, 1911-1928 Admiral Issue, A VF Used Example Showing The Retouch Die As Mentioned In Marler From Plates 31 Through 170

A very fine used example of the deep blue green with the retouched type 2 die with April 21st 1913 circular date cancellation. On this example the left numeral box lines are strong and the right numeral box vertical lines are of medium strength. The frame line in the upper right spandrel is retouched quite strongly. Marler identifies this in his book, and as such this is a useful reference example. Our estimate of the value as a reference example is $5. The stamp offered here grade 75 as follows:
